What are some examples of mnemonic devices?
Examples of mnemonic devices include acronyms (e.g., PEMDAS for order of operations), visualization techniques (creating vivid mental images), rhymes or songs (e.g., the ABC song), and chunking information (breaking phone numbers into smaller groups). These strategies enhance memory retention and recall.
How do mnemonic devices improve memory retention?
Mnemonic devices improve memory retention by creating associations that make information more meaningful and easier to recall. They utilize visualization, acronyms, or chunking to simplify complex information, enhancing encoding in memory. By organizing material into a structured format, they aid in retrieving information efficiently.
How do you create your own mnemonic devices?
To create your own mnemonic devices, start by identifying the information you want to remember. Then, simplify it into keywords or phrases. Use creative imagery, acronyms, or rhymes to link these keywords meaningfully. Practicing this technique will help make the information more memorable.

Can mnemonic devices be used for all subjects and types of information?
Yes, mnemonic devices can be used for various subjects and types of information, including language, math, and science. They help enhance memory retention by creating associations or patterns. However, their effectiveness may vary depending on the individual's learning style and the complexity of the material.
